New York Yankees manager said on Wednesday that Gerrit Cole has completed a number of bullpen sessions this offseason and is scheduled to throw live batting practice in a couple of weeks. (Brendan Kuty on Twitter)
Fantasy Impact:
Cole underwent Tommy John surgery last March, forcing him to miss the entire 2025 season. It’s a positive sign that he will begin throwing live batting practice soon, and Boone has not ruled out game action late in spring training. While he is progressing well, the plan remains for Cole to return in May or June.
